Output d21634923999154e7a9b459149b73f6c50be7ab02367acc1206fc8e3a5138e41:20

value
510186
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47a73234ed4b160b1a3b11ae6fbdae18a941d6f5 OP_EQUAL
address
38DtC9sdSS2TpiGNpPte3ygSJdFAYsgZdf
transaction
d21634923999154e7a9b459149b73f6c50be7ab02367acc1206fc8e3a5138e41
spent
true